NewCo Festival Lights Up The San Francisco Bay Area at Fifth Annual Festival This February
San Francisco, CA (PRWEB) November 14, 2016 -- NewCo Festival, the inside-out business conference known for taking attendees inside the offices of innovative organizations, announced today plans for its 5th Annual Bay Area festival. The event will bring participants to San Francisco, Oakland and San Jose, Feb. 6 - 9, and will kick-off with a day of MasterClass sessions.
Sponsored by Adobe, Microsoft, Twitter, WeWork, NASDAQ Entrepreneurial Center, Perkins Coie, and Tito, the four-day festival will feature over 130 mission-driven organizations. They will open their doors to an audience of C-level entrepreneurs, business development professionals, investors, talent scouts, and the local professional community to share their founding stories, showcase their products, and offer tours of their workspaces. A sampling of this year’s participating companies include Adobe, Medium, Pandora, Oakland Digital, AltSchool, Code for America, IDG Ventures, Kiva.org, Faraday Bikes, Slack, Uber, Ginger.io, Youth Radio, Kapor Center, Numi, and SPUR.
“We’ve worked hard to curate a fantastic group of companies this year, which will be our largest festival to date,” said NewCo Founder and CEO, John Battelle. “From Oakland to San Jose and throughout San Francisco, the Bay Area’s diverse communities inspire the world,” said Battelle. “The NewCo festival experience honors their efforts, and connects attendees to the founders and leaders that are driving the shift to sustainable business practices.”
New this year, the Bay Area festival will kick-off with NewCo’s MasterClass series at the landmark St. Regis Hotel in San Francisco. Attendees will learn from masters in their trade who work at leading companies like Pinterest, Yelp, AdStage, Adobe, and Founder’s Circle among others. Presenters will offer strategies and advice, plus an open forum for discussion on a range of topics including Marketing, Design/UX, and Leadership for Founders & CEOs.

About NewCo
Launched in 2012 in San Francisco, NewCo is a global media brand that connects people with businesses on a mission.
NewCo holds annual festivals in over 16 cities across the world that encourage participants to “Get out to get in.” They have the focus of a business conference, the feel of a music festival, and the model of an artist open studio: NewCo Festivals take participants out of ballrooms and directly into the companies that are changing capitalism as we know it. Participants chose which organizations they want to explore and then gather inside the company’s home office, experiencing firsthand how these inspiring organizations are transforming industries and driving the shift towards purpose-driven business.
NewCo Shift is is a multi-channel media property with a central home on Medium, three email newsletters, video interviews with thought leaders and much more. The brainchild of six-time media and tech entrepreneur John Battelle, NewCo Shift (Shift.NewCo.co) is defining a new approach to business journalism, featuring notable writers and thinkers on a range of topics impacting global business today.
